( 1 ) THE owner of the truck the driver and the concerned insurance company have filed this appeal against the award of the learned Claims Tribunal awarding an amount of Rs. 45975/by way of damages to the widow respondent No. 1 and the three minor sons-respondents 5 to 7. Respondents 2 and 3 were the major sons and respondent No. 4 was the married daughter who were not dependents and who have not raised any dispute for inter-se apportionment of the compensation amount. Even before us respondents 2 to 4 have not made any grievance and therefore the case has entirely proceeded on the footing that the amount is to be awarded under both the relevant secs. 1a and 2 as regards the loss of dependency benefit and the loss to the estate only to those four respondents the widow and the three minor sons.
